Pros

Great if you like to work independently possible to have flexible hours if you are allowed more than 2 sales associates You can make decent commission if you're in the right location. Good experience if planning on a career in retail sales. Pretty good benefits and 401k (company matches 1/2)

Cons

Starting salary is laughable, part-time workers are paid minimum wage and are usually disgruntled. Can be mind-numbingly boring if in a low volume store since you are not allowed to have a radio and sometimes spend hours waiting in silence for a customer. Work alone most of the time
